服務專員或地點的對話設定。
每個語言代碼都有專屬的對話設定。語言代碼是以格式正確的 IETF BCP 47 語言代碼表示。
JSON 表示法 |
---|
{ "welcomeMessage": { object ( |
欄位 | |
---|---|
welcomeMessage |
必要欄位。服務專員的歡迎訊息詳細資料。 |
offlineMessage |
選用設定。服務專員的離線訊息詳細資料。 |
privacyPolicy |
必要欄位。服務專員的隱私權政策詳細資料。 |
conversationStarters[] |
選用設定。服務專員的對話開場白詳細資料。上限為 5 個。 |
WelcomeMessage
當使用者首次與代理程式加入對話時,系統會顯示這個問候語。
JSON 表示法 |
---|
{ // Union field |
欄位 | |
---|---|
聯集欄位 content 。歡迎訊息的內容。content 只能是下列其中一項: |
|
text |
簡訊。長度上限為 1000 個半形字元。 |
OfflineMessage
使用者在非即時通訊時間進入與服務專員的對話時顯示這個問候語。
JSON 表示法 |
---|
{ "text": string } |
欄位 | |
---|---|
text |
離線訊息的文字。長度上限為 1000 個半形字元。 |
PrivacyPolicy
服務專員的隱私權政策詳細資料。
JSON 表示法 |
---|
{ "url": string } |
欄位 | |
---|---|
url |
必要欄位。隱私權政策的網址。 |
ConversationStarters
使用者首次與代理程式進入對話時,系統會顯示建議回覆。
JSON 表示法 |
---|
{
"suggestion": {
object ( |
欄位 | |
---|---|
suggestion |
選用設定。開始對話時顯示的建議。 |
建議
建議的回覆。
JSON 表示法 |
---|
{ // Union field |
欄位 | |
---|---|
聯集欄位 option 。建議的回覆。option 只能是下列其中一項: |
|
reply |
使用者可以輕觸建議回覆,以回覆訊息將文字傳回服務專員。 |
action |
可在裝置上啟動原生動作的建議動作。 |
SuggestedReply
使用者輕觸後,即可將回覆的文字傳送給服務專員。
JSON 表示法 |
---|
{ "text": string, "postbackData": string } |
欄位 | |
---|---|
text |
必要欄位。這段文字會顯示在建議的回覆中,使用者輕觸回覆內容後,便會傳回代理程式。長度上限為 35 個半形字元。 |
postbackData |
選用設定。使用者輕觸建議回覆時,服務專員會收到的字串。 |
SuggestedAction
使用者輕觸後,系統就會在裝置上啟動相應的原生動作。
JSON 表示法 |
---|
{ "text": string, "postbackData": string, // Union field |
欄位 | |
---|---|
text |
建議動作中顯示的文字。長度上限為 35 個半形字元。 |
postbackData |
使用者輕觸建議動作時,代理程式會收到的字串。 |
聯集欄位 action 。當使用者輕觸建議的動作時,系統會在裝置上啟動原生動作。action 只能是下列其中一項: |
|
openUrlAction |
開啟指定網址。 |
OpenUrlAction
開啟指定網址。
JSON 表示法 |
---|
{ "url": string } |
欄位 | |
---|---|
url |
網址 |